在当今大数据时代,数据处理的速度和效率成为了企业竞争力的关键。而消息队列作为一种解耦合、提高系统灵活性的技术手段,在众多领域得到了广泛应用。其中,Apache Kafka因其高吞吐量、持久化存储以及水平扩展性等特点,成为许多企业构建实时数据管道的首选。本文将基于《腾讯云Kafka实战指南》的内容,向您介绍如何利用腾讯云提供的Kafka服务快速搭建起一个稳定可靠的分布式消息平台。
一、腾讯云Kafka简介
腾讯云Kafka是基于开源框架Apache Kafka构建的企业级消息中间件服务,它不仅继承了Kafka原有的强大功能,还针对云计算环境进行了优化升级,提供了更加便捷的操作体验和服务保障。用户无需关心复杂的集群部署与维护工作,只需通过简单的配置即可享受到高性能的消息发布订阅服务。
二、快速上手腾讯云Kafka
1. 注册并登录到腾讯云官网;
2. 选择“产品”-“数据库”-“Kafka”,点击进入Kafka服务页面;
3. 点击“立即使用”,根据向导提示完成实例创建流程,包括设置实例名称、选择区域、指定版本及配置规格等步骤;
4. 实例创建完成后,可以在控制台上查看状态信息,并获取连接地址等相关参数。
三、最佳实践分享
为了帮助开发者更好地理解和应用腾讯云Kafka,下面列出几点建议:
- 合理规划Topic分区数: 分区数量直接影响着Kafka集群的数据分布情况及其处理能力,应根据业务需求预估合适的值。
- 注意消费位移管理: 对于重要业务场景下的消费者来说,确保正确地提交偏移量是非常重要的,这有助于保证消息不会被重复或遗漏处理。
- 充分利用监控告警功能: 腾讯云Kafka提供了丰富的监控指标和告警规则设置选项,及时发现并解决问题可以有效提升系统的可用性和稳定性。
四、总结
通过上述介绍,相信你已经对如何利用腾讯云Kafka搭建自己的消息队列系统有了初步了解。作为一款成熟且强大的消息中间件解决方案,腾讯云Kafka能够满足大多数企业和开发者的实际需求。如果你正考虑采用Kafka技术来优化现有架构或者构建新项目,请不要犹豫,赶紧尝试一下吧!
最后提醒大家,别忘了先领取腾讯云优惠券再购买相关产品哦~。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/274187.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。